  1. 2 days ago · Narration. "Phenotype" simply refers to an observable trait. "Pheno" simply means "observe" and comes from the same root as the word "phenomenon". And so it's an observable type of an organism, and it can refer to anything from a common trait, such as height or hair color, to presence or absence of a disease.     Transpose– Staying in the language of DNA, to transpose is to copy DNA into an RNA molecule that serves as the reciprocal of the DNA.
    Translate– Switching to the language of proteins, RNA is then converted to a chain of amino acids by reading the RNA in groups of three known as codons.
    Phenotypic Ratio– The ratio of one phenotypes to the others in a population, which is different than the genotypic ratio.
    Allele– A specific form of a gene, of which you will receive one from each parent, giving you two alleles for every genotype which work together (or against each other) to produce the phenotype.

  2. Nov 23, 2021 · Genotype vs Phenotype – Definitions and Examples. An organism’s genotype is its genetic makeup, while the phenotype is the physical expression of the genotype. In genetics, the genotype and phenotype are two ways of describing an organism’s traits. The genotype is the genetic code, while the phenotype is the physical expression of a trait.

  3. 3 days ago · Phenotype, all the observable characteristics of an organism that result from the interaction of its genotype (total genetic inheritance) with the environment. Examples of observable characteristics include behaviour, biochemical properties, colour, shape, and size. The phenotype may change.

  6. Two alleles for a given gene in a diploid organism are expressed and interact to produce physical characteristics. The observable traits expressed by an organism are referred to as its phenotype . An organism’s underlying genetic makeup, consisting of both the physically visible and the non-expressed alleles, is called its genotype .
